I have also been scammed by these people. The company they hid behind was dragonebay.com but the paypal is ouyi. They scam you by showing an item number on the thing you believe you are buying. They give you tracking number also. They then send complete rubbish using the same item number and tracking number. The item number on the website showed gym equipment. The parcel that arrived showed the item number was woollen gloves.

Thanks.  I continued to pursue PayPal and finally had a rep ask if I would talk by phone.  After I informed her of my details and what I had found on this site, she promised to follow up and then almost immediately called back to tell me they had found this seller to be in violation of PayPal standards and thus PayPal is fefunding my $26.98.  Hopefully they will also stop this company from using PayPal for further sales.  The rep did tell me that PayPal still held some of the money that was destined for OUYI GROUP and so they would be able to keep those funds from OUYI and they would shut down OUYI from using PayPal in the future.
